<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">.c-icon--tiny:before{font-size:.6em}.c-icon--small:before{font-size:.8em}.c-icon--medium:before{font-size:1em}.c-icon--large:before{font-size:1.25em}.c-icon--xlarge:before{font-size:1.5em}.c-icon--huge:before{font-size:2em}.c-icon--kilo:before{font-size:3em}.c-icon--mega:before{font-size:6em}.o-flex-grid-responsive{display:flex;flex-wrap:wrap;justify-content:space-between;margin-right:-30px}@media screen and (max-width:719px){.o-flex-grid-responsive{flex-direction:column}}.o-flex-grid-responsive__item{height:260px;margin-bottom:7.5px;margin-right:30px;position:relative}@media only screen and (min-width:400px){.o-flex-grid-responsive__item{height:calc(190px + 17.5vw)}}@media only screen and (min-width:1200px){.o-flex-grid-responsive__item{height:400px}}@media screen and (min-width:720px){.o-flex-grid-responsive__item{flex-basis:calc(50% - 30px);margin-bottom:30px}}.c-teaser-tile{height:100%;margin-bottom:0;position:relative;width:100%}.c-teaser-tile:before{background:linear-gradient(180deg,transparent,rgba(0,0,0,.8));bottom:0;content:"";height:50%;left:0;position:absolute;right:0}.c-teaser-tile:hover:before{background:linear-gradient(0deg,rgba(0,0,0,.8) 0,rgba(0,0,0,.2) 50%);height:100%}.c-teaser-tile__image{height:100%;-o-object-fit:cover;object-fit:cover;width:100%}.c-teaser-tile__content{bottom:0;padding-bottom:12px;padding-left:16px;padding-right:16px;position:absolute;width:100%}.c-teaser-tile-link{height:100%;opacity:0;position:absolute;width:100%;z-index:800}.c-teaser-tile-link:hover+.c-teaser-tile:before{background:linear-gradient(0deg,rgba(0,0,0,.8) 0,rgba(0,0,0,.2) 50%);height:100%}.c-teaser-tile__link-text{color:#fff;font-size:12px;font-weight:700;letter-spacing:1.8px;padding-right:15px;position:relative;text-transform:uppercase}.c-teaser-tile__link-text:before{font-family:mr-icons;speak:none;display:inline-block;font-style:normal;font-variant:normal;font-weight:400;line-height:1;text-transform:none;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;content:"\e904";line-height:1.2;position:absolute;right:0;top:0}.c-teaser-tile__link-text:before:before{display:inline-block}.c-teaser-tile__title{font-size:30px;margin-bottom:7.5px}@media only screen and (min-width:400px){.c-teaser-tile__title{font-size:calc(25px + 1.25vw)}}@media only screen and (min-width:1200px){.c-teaser-tile__title{font-size:40px}}</pre></body></html>